I was one of its component particles.

I was a meteor among a million millions of others.

If I could only get back to the earth, what news could I not carry to Signor Schiaparelli and Mr.
Lockyer and Dr.Bredichin about the composition of comets! But, alas! the world could never know what I now saw.

Nobody on yonder gleaming earth, watching the magnificent advance of this "specter of the skies," would ever dream that there was a lost astronomer in its blazing head.

I should be burned and rent to pieces amid the terrors of its perihelion passage, and my fragments would be strewn along the comet's orbit, to become, in course of time, particles in a swarm of aerolites.
